Usage
Native speakers often use the word 'vänskap' when talking about personal relationships, whether in casual conversations or when expressing gratitude for a friend's support. For instance, during a gathering, one might say, 'Vänskap betyder mycket för mig,' meaning 'Friendship means a lot to me.' It's common in both spoken and written Swedish, especially in heartfelt messages or notes.
Synonyms & nuances
'Vänskap' closely relates to the word 'kamratskap,' which means 'comradeship.' While both refer to friendly relationships, 'vänskap' emphasizes emotional connection and affection, making it more suitable for close friendships rather than casual acquaintances.

FAQ
Q.What is the pronunciation of vänskap?
'Vänskap' is pronounced as 'ven-skahp.' The 'v' sounds like 'v' in 'victory,' and the 'ä' is pronounced like 'a' in 'cat.'
Q.How do I use vänskap in a sentence?
You can use 'vänskap' in sentences like 'Vi har en stark vänskap,' which means 'We have a strong friendship.' It’s often used to express feelings or describe relationships.
Q.Are there any common mistakes with the word vänskap?
'Vänskap' is sometimes mistakenly used in contexts that imply a more casual acquaintance. Remember, 'vänskap' refers specifically to a deeper bond, so use it primarily for meaningful friendships.
